Student Council is the high school student government organization. Officers are elected each year from the general student body memberships in grades 9-12. Homeroom representatives are elected each September and serve for the entire school year. Any member of the student body in good academic standing may run for Student Council office or homeroom representative.
Student Council meets weekly to conduct business and plan activities. Additional committee meetings are scheduled as necessary after school.
Student Council is involved in various activities throughout the year. Some activities include: organizing Homecoming; sponsoring and organizing a semi- formal dance, Target Holiday Shopping, Pet Winter Charity Event, School Spirit Week, Mr. Washington Township and fund raising.
Student Council provides students with opportunities to display their leadership skills. In planning and implementing various Student Council activities, students learn organizational skills and responsibilities that have value throughout life.
